How SwimSafer fits into your lessons
SwimSafer is Singapore’s national water safety and swimming programme, organised into stages that progress from basic water confidence through to stronger swimming, survival and lifesaving skills. As a rough guide, early stages focus on entering the water, floating, gliding and short swims, while later stages add distance, multiple strokes, treading water and self-rescue.
Because the exact distances, times and assessment criteria can be updated, we keep our figures approximate and always recommend you confirm the current requirements with the official SwimSafer syllabus or Singapore Aquatics before a test. What a typical lesson looks like
Lessons are private one-to-one, small-group, or at the public complex with a certified network coach, which means the coach’s eyes are on your swimmer the whole time. A first session usually starts with a friendly chat and a water assessment, finding out what the student can already do and what scares them. From there your coach builds a progression: breath control and submersion, floating front and back, gliding and kicking, then strokes and the water-safety skills SwimSafer values.
Progress is steady rather than rushed. Some children leap ahead; nervous beginners may spend their first lesson simply learning to trust the water and the coach. Both are completely fine. The goal is a swimmer who is safe and comfortable for life, not a quick certificate that papers over real fear.
